Knee Stuff
I have had off and on knee pain for about 4 months now. It would be fine for like 5 days, and then the pain would be so bad it would wake me up at night. It was annoying, but not severe, but after the third month I had had enough. I went to the doctor and was told it is called Plica Syndrome. I think it means that the knee ligaments get folded over or pinched and the inflammation causes the sporadic knee pain. Anyway, they did an ultrasound with a steroid cream and then applied a bandage that has magnets inside it with a battery. The charge on the battery causes the polarity of the magnets to force the steroid into the center of the knee. Pretty cool, huh? Andrew didn't even have anything like this after his surgeries!
